ABSTRACT:
A process for recovering zinc and manganese dioxide from material containing zinc and manganese compounds, includes leaching the material to provide an aqueous solution containing manganese and zinc ions, electrolyzing the solution in one electrolytic cell with conditions inhibiting the formation of manganese dioxide and favoring the deposition of zinc, and electrolyzing the solution in another electrolytic cell with conditions favoring the formation of manganese dioxide. Zinc is removed from the one electrolytic cell and manganese dioxide is removed from the other electrolytic cell.
